Since we're still slightly "off topic", I wish people would stop praising Sky for their heavy "investment" in new channels. They do it with money they're bringing in from subcribers, advertisers and shareholders - which as we all know is a ridiculous amount of money. It's not like they're being charitable about it.
Anyone who runs a channel, including the free to air ones, invest in themselves and their programming and yet many only gain revenue from advertisers and still manage to survive. Sky's model of subscription and advertising income is wrong and that's why we end up with their greed over ruling their heads when it comes to channel sharing. Take BBC iPlayer as an example of the desire or, in their case the need, to make your content available to as wide an audience as possible, by sharing it on all available platforms. If BBC adopted the Sky model, not only would they restrict iPlayer to be available only from the BBC, they would charge a premiun for it while bombarding you with adverts. Surely I'm not the only one who sees this? |

Media Boy EXCLUSIVE: Yesterday +1 tests appear on Virgin Media.
It look like Virgin Media have got the rights to rebroadcast Eden +1 and Yesterday + 1 as part of the new UKTV deal. I see that Yesterday +1 is now testing on Virgin Channel 897. It EPG says ''Coming Soon''. If you go to TV Guide and to go Channel 897 and press I it will say the following: Quote:

September List update.
Keep up-to-date on the latest news on upcoming channel launches and other important events across all platforms of Virgin TV network. NOTE: I do not work for Virgin Media so all the information on this list is subject to change. BOLD = New Colours on my list are as followed: Media Boy = New Info just added. Media Boy = Virgin Media News. Media Boy EXCLUSIVE: = It an Media Boy EXCLUSIVE and you can only see it on this thread. Media Boy = Other Media news/Things. === Coming up on Virgin's Digital TV === === TBC === Eden +1. Eden HD, Good Food HD and Yesterday +1 will launch soon on Virgin Media. === September === 1st. Nat Geo is temporarily re-packaged into the L pack on Virgin Channel 230 until October 1st. 24th. Sky Sports is having an ''Free weekend'' so non viewers of Sky Sports 1, Sky Sports 2, Sky Sports 3 and Sky Sports 4 will see them for FREE until 6am on September 26th on Virgin Channels 511, 512, 513 and 514. 24th. As part of the ''Sky Sports Free weekend'' Sky Sports News will rejoin the M Package until 6am on September 26th on Virgin Channel 515. 24th. Sky Sports is having an ''Free weekend'' so non HD viewers of Sky Sports HD 1 and Sky Sports HD 2 will see them for FREE until 6am on September 26th on Virgin Channels 517 and 518. 27th. Yesterday +1 may relaunch on Virgin Media today - Info from tests I seen but since been remove. === October === 1st. Virgin Media are going to move Sky Premium HD Channels from £7 per box to £7 per account from 1st of October. 1st. Sky Movies Collection customers will get a £2 reduction on Virgin Media (But not to viewers who have got Sky Sports with it or just one Sky Movies Channel package). 1st. Virgin Media customers who have Sky Movies Collection with the TV M package will see their cost being cut by £2 to £26.00. 1st. Virgin Media customers who have Sky Movies Collection with the TV M+, L or XL package will see their cost being cut by £2 to £19.50. Watch HD and Dave HD to launch on Virgin Media. Virgin Media are to update their TiVo Boxes. === November === 1st.
